[Remote] Top Secret Software Engineer
Note: The job is a remote job and is open to candidates in USA. Insight Global is seeking a remote Top Secret Software Engineer to support a large federal contract. This role involves participating in the Software Development Lifecycle (SDLC) and developing secure, mission-critical applications while ensuring compliance with federal regulations and security requirements.
Responsibilities
- Participate in all phases of the Software Development Lifecycle (SDLC), including requirements analysis, design, development, testing, deployment, and sustainment of secure, mission-critical applications
- Design, develop, and maintain applications using technologies such as Java, Kotlin, and TypeScript, ensuring scalability, performance, and maintainability
- Develop and optimize database solutions by leveraging Oracle and Microsoft SQL Server, ensuring data integrity, performance, and security
- Build and support cloud-based solutions within AWS GovCloud environments, troubleshooting and resolving issues related to cloud services and system integrations
- Collaborate within an Agile development environment, working closely with product owners, architects, cybersecurity, and DevSecOps teams to translate requirements into high-quality software solutions
- Conduct code reviews, unit and integration testing, and debugging activities to ensure applications meet quality, security, and compliance standards
- Create and maintain technical documentation to accurately reflect system architecture, software design, and implementation of details
- Ensure compliance with federal regulations, DoW policies, and security requirements
- Prepare and deliver executive-level briefings, status reports, and performance updates to government stakeholders and corporate leadership
- Maintain a positive, results-oriented work environment by building partnerships with internal and external partners
Skills
- Bachelor's degree in related field
- Active Top Secret clearance
- 5 + years of experience supporting full software development lifecycle (SDLC) including design, development, testing, and deployment of secure, enterprise level applications
- 2+ year's experience with working on/around cloud platforms in AWS
- Hands on experience developing applications using Java or Kotlin and TypeScript with strong understanding of object-oriented design principles and modern development frameworks
- Experience working with Oracle and or Microsoft SQL Server databases, including writing and optimizing queries and ensuring data integrity
Company Overview